Assessing Wall Condition



Before you grab your paintbrush, take a moment to assess your wall surfaces' condition. Look for any kind of noticeable damages like splits, holes, or peeling off paint. These blemishes can influence just how the paint sticks and looks when it's dry. If you notice any kind of substantial damage, you'll need to prioritize repairs before diving into paint.

Look very closely at the texture of your wall surfaces. Is the surface area smooth, or is there texture that might require special factor to consider? Smooth wall surfaces typically call for less preparation, while distinctive surfaces might need more time to repaint equally.

Likewise, consider the previous paint task. If the old paint is glossy, it mightn't allow new paint to stick appropriately. You'll need to know if your walls have actually been painted with oil-based or water-based paint, as this can impact your selection of primer or paint.

Lastly, bear in mind of any type of moisture issues. If you see signs of water damage or mold, address these problems immediately to stop additional difficulties.

Patching and Priming



Patching and priming are critical action in preparing your wall surfaces for a fresh layer of paint. Initially, inspect your walls for any holes, fractures, or flaws. Use a top quality spackling compound or patching paste to fill up these locations.

Apply the compound with a putty blade, smoothing it out so it's flush with the surrounding surface. Allow it to dry entirely, and after that sand it lightly up until it's smooth and even.

When you've covered everything, it's time to prime. Primer helps secure the patched locations, guaranteeing the paint sticks effectively and supplies an uniform surface. Choose a primer suitable for your wall surface type and the paint you'll be utilizing.

Apply the primer using a roller for bigger areas and a brush for edges and sides. If your patched locations are significantly large or porous, you may intend to use a second layer of primer after the first one dries out.

After priming, let every little thing completely dry thoroughly before moving on to paint. This prep work won't just enhance the look of your walls however also prolong the life of your paint work.
